In the 1700s tears were perceived as a sign of a good heart and refinement. To not cry was regarded as an evidence of a corrupt mind, the spiritual coarseness or even a crime. But somewhere along the way to our own time all this changed. The film "Cry me a river" challenges the ideal of manhood and masculinity and why it is such a taboo to cry, especially for men.
